IME, one of the great difficulties about this topic and the pain the discussion of it can cause is that while fertility struggles are hugely more common than they’ve often been portrayed in the past, the truth is that the majority of people do get pregnant in the first few tries (you’re strictly speaking most likely to get pregnant on try number one) so the vast majority of candid discussion of the topic runs the major risk (audience/participants dependent) of being very hurtful and anxiety-provoking.

I don’t know what the answer is, I’ve never been able to work that one out. All I know is that it’s horrible when you’re on the crap end of it because your journey hasn’t been straightforward, for one reason or another.

I will admit that I balked a bit at Lily’s framing of 5 months TTC, but re Anna I don’t think a situation in which people feel they have to walk excessively on eggshells about the fact that they didn’t struggle to conceive is a desirable thing either. It’s not healthy to have a landscape that’s lapsed from “taboo to talk about struggles” into “taboo to talk about anything that wasn’t a struggle” - both are unfair and give a skewed impression of the world. Her experience is enviable to many but it’s not some freakish fluke, it seems to have been a very normal experience and I didn’t personally get the sense she was being glib or smug. Just feels like another “women can’t win either way” situation. The simple truth is that most people do conceive relatively fast, I don’t see that cognisance of that changes anything for those of us for whom the journey there is less straightforward, and personally I wouldn’t/don’t gain anything from avoidance of that fact. If anything the opposite. But it’s such an intensely personal thing.

I think the best anyone can hope to do if they’re going to discuss it all in a relatively public “place” is to be tactful, and perhaps to offer prior warning about the nature of the discussion.
